Dr A.M.S., M.D, 44 year old eye surgeon from Egypt had chronic urticaria which was of 5 years duration. The urticaria had started after taking large doses of non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s for the treatment of acute disc prolapse.

The lesions were not responding to any forms of anti-allergic drugs (antihistamines, mast cell stabilizers, anti-prostaglandins). Temporary relief was obtained only with oral or injectable steroids. The lesions were increased by eating fresh vegetables, fruits, peanuts and its derivatives, changes in weather, perfumes, flowers, shellfish, all anti-inflammatory drugs and antibiotics.

The patient is an ophthalmic doctor, having mild hypertension and past history of lumber disc operation. There was no significant family history of diseases.

The personality of the patient was quiet tense due to stress of work. Anger was generally expressed by silence. He would not vent out his anger but would suppress it within him.
